## Clock skew on build agents

Plugins built on the Harthollow CI fleet occasionally see timestamp validation failures because agents in the Nettlefen pool can drift by several seconds between NTP syncs. Signed plugin manifests are validated with a 30-second tolerance, so most builds are unaffected. If your pipeline compares timestamps across steps, use the monotonic clock exposed by the Harthollow SDK rather than wall time. Persistent skew failures indicate a misbehaving agent; report the agent label and build number to the address below.

pager mailbox: praax_ralok_kaswyn@merlaqcorp.example

### Step 4: Webhook Retry Config

Hookpost retries failed deliveries with exponential backoff: 5 attempts, capped at 15 minutes. Duplicate deliveries are possible; consumers must be idempotent. Set `HP_RETRY_MAX` and `HP_RETRY_CAP_SECS` in `hookpost.env`. Outbound requests are signed so receivers can verify origin, which means the signing credential must appear on the next line of that file.

sealed setting: ARCHIVE_KEY3=c24

Handover: SDK parity (Swiftkite JS vs. Kotlin)

Welcome aboard. The Kotlin SDK trails the JS one by three features: batch uploads, offline queueing, and typed webhooks. Each has a tracking issue tagged "parity". Please keep the shared test matrix green — both SDKs run against the same mock server, so divergence shows up fast. When testing locally, point both clients at the staging environment, which uses the following configuration:

service settings:
[sorys]
port = 8000
team = eliius
host = sorys.novacstack.example
region = south-3
access_code = ac_f66665
timeout_ms = 250